<p>Mrs. BC and I watched the debate on CSPAN and scored it about the same.  Lieberman won on debating points, but looked bad doing it.</p>
<p>Lamont’s inexperience with the media showed in many ways.  It’s not clear that it was a disadvantage to a candidate running as an outsider.</p>
<p>Holy Joe’s body language and demeanor were arrogant.  It was as if he begrudged everything about the process.  His failure to thank Lamont in his opening statement was a big mistake.  Courtesy costs nothing and always pays dividends.</p>
<p>If it were a five round fight scored on a 10 point must system, I scored the first round (opening statements) to Lamont 10-8, the second round (Moderator questions) to HoJo 8-10, the third round (citizen questions, very badly produced IMO) even 10-10, fourth round (Candidate question) to HoJo 7-10, and the fifth round (Closers) to Lamont 10-9.  So HoJo wins on my card, 45-47.</p>
<p>Lieberman won the debate based on the red-herring issue of Lamont’s tax returns.  Unlike some other FDLers, I thought Lamont’s response was weak.  He didn’t seem prepared on the issue and appeared a little flustered.  Given that HoJo had released his returns, Lamont should have prepared for that attack.  Mrs BC’s immediate response was, “What’s he hiding?  That looks really bad.”</p>
<p>She was also unhappy with Lamont’s failure to cite specific actions.  She felt he spoke in vague generalities and it made him appear to not know what he wants to do if elected.  </p>
<p>So all in all, I chalk this up as a win for Lamont.  He didn’t have to win the debate portion (though it would have been nice if he had), like the Preznit v. Gore, he only had to look like a reasonable alternative.  He did much better than Bush did against Gore in 2000.</p>
<p>If I were a CT Democrat voter now, I’d be triangulating and trying to figure out which candidate can hold the seat in November <b>and</b> provide coattails long enough to pull in a couple of the D candidates running for R-held House seats.  I don’t know the lay of the political land in CT well enough to figure that one out.</p>
